Daily Freeman Journal, Monday, December 10, 1984

Mrs. Inez Ahrens, 68, of Ellsworth, died Saturday at the Story City Memorial hospital following a stroke suffered at her home.

Funeral services will be Tuesday at 10:30 a.m. at the United Methodist church in Ellsworth with the Rev. B. Dean Hokel officiating and with burial in the Homewood cemetery at Ellsworth.

There will be visitation this evening at the Becker funeral home in Jewell.

Inez Schwartz, daughter of Edward and August Furstenau Schwartz, was born April 2, 1916 at Radcliffe. She was graduated from the Radcliffe schools.

On June 25, 1939 she was married to Arthur (Bud) Ahrens at Paris, Ark. The couple resided in the Ellsworth area and she served as a cook for the South Hamilton schools for 25 years, being head cook for a number of years, retiring three years ago.

She is survived by her husband; one son, Ronald of Norwalk; three grandsons; one sister, Mrs. Bonnie Johnson of Jewell.

She was preceded in death by her parents; one sister, Mrs. Frieda Tietz; and three brothers, Roy, Ike and Walter Schwartz.
